छेदं गुणं गुणं छेदं वर्गं मूलं पदं कृतिम् । ऋणं स्वं स्वमृणं कुर्यादृश्ये राशिप्रसिद्धये ॥ २८ ॥
chedaṃ guṇaṃ guṇaṃ chedaṃ vargaṃ mūlaṃ padaṃ kṛtim | ṛṇaṃ svaṃ svamṛṇaṃ kuryādṛśye rāśiprasiddhaye || 28 ||
ਨਤੀਜਾ ਪ੍ਰਤੱਖ ਕਰਨ ਅਤੇ ਰਾਸ਼ੀ ਨੂੰ ਸਪਸ਼ਟ ਕਰਨ ਲਈ: ਛੇਦ ਨੂੰ ਗੁਣਾ ਅਤੇ ਗੁਣੇ ਨੂੰ ਛੇਦ ਮੰਨੋ; ਵਰਗ ਨੂੰ ਮੂਲ ਅਤੇ ਮੂਲ ਨੂੰ ਵਰਗ ਕਰੋ; ਪਦ ਨੂੰ ਕ੍ਰਿਤੀ ਅਤੇ ਕ੍ਰਿਤੀ ਨੂੰ ਪਦ ਬਣਾਓ; ਅਤੇ ਣ ਨੂੰ ਧਨ, ਧਨ ਨੂੰ ਣ ਕਰ ਦਿਓ।

A technical, ganita-like rule-set: using inverse operations (division ↔ multiplication), transforming squares and roots, handling powers and bases, and managing positive/negative values to verify a numerical result.
